Ingredients
Scale
- 4 cups fresh broccoli florets (about 300g)
- 3 tablespoons gochujang
- 2 tablespoons low-sodium so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on honey (or maple syrup)
- 1 tablespoon unseasoned rice vinegar
- 1 teaspoon sesame oil
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
Instructions
- Wash and cut the broccoli into bite-sized florets.
- In a bowl, mix gochujang, soy sauce, honey, rice vinegar, and sesame oil until smooth.
- Heat sesame oil in a skillet over medium heat and sauté minced garlic until fragrant (about 1 minute).
- Add broccoli to the skillet and stir-fry for 5–7 minutes until bright green and slightly tender.
- Pour the sauce over the broccoli and toss to coat evenly. Heat through for an additional 2–3 minutes.
- Serve on a platter, optionally garnished with sesame seeds or chopped scallions.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 10 minutes
- Category: Side Dish
- Method: Stir-Frying
- Cuisine: Korean
